BODY {
background: #683d29 url('http://www.valekuva.net/moulin/juljus/sinitausta.png'); 
background-repeat: repeat-x;
margin:0;
background-position: 0px 0px;
z-index:10;
}

body {
font-family: verdana;
font-size: 11px;
color: #42271A;
text-align: justify;
scrollbar-arrow-color: #372016;
scrollbar-track-color: #683d29;
scrollbar-face-color: #683d29;
scrollbar-highlight-color: #683d29;
scrollbar-3dlight-color: #683d29;
scrollbar-darkshadow-color: #683d29;
scrollbar-shadow-color: #683d29;
}
table, body, tr, td, p{
  color: #372016; 
  text-decoration: none;
  font-family:verdana;
  font-size:11px;
  line-height:15px;
  letter-spacing:0px;
  padding:5px;
  list-style:none;
  text-align: justify;

}
A, A:visited, A:active { 
text-decoration: none; 
color: #44281B; 
text-align: justify;
cursor: default; }

A:hover { 
text-decoration: none; 
color: #C28265; 
text-align: justify;
cursor: default;

}



.tervehdys {
  font-family: palatino linotype;
  font-size: 15px;
  line-height: 13px;
  word-spacing: 3px;
  color: #CBC5BF;
  font-weight: bold;
  text-align: justify;
  border-bottom: 1px dotted #B7AEA6;
  letter-spacing:1px;
  line-height:2;
  position: absolute;
  left:345px; 
  top:240px;
  z-index:22;

}

.tervetuloa2 {
  font-family: palatino linotype;
  font-size: 15px;
  line-height: 13px;
  word-spacing: 3px;
  color: #2D1A12;
  font-weight: bold;
  text-align: justify;
  border-bottom: 0px dotted #B7AEA6;
  letter-spacing:1px;
  line-height:2;
  position: absolute;
  left:160px; 
  top:240px;
  z-index:22;

}

.kasvatus {
  background-color:#4D3728;
  border:0px solid #553D2C;
  text-align: justify;
  font-family:verdana;
  font-size:9px;
  color: #A29D92;
}

.tdd {
  font-family:verdana;
  font-size:10px;
  color: #A29D92;
  background-color:#4D3728;
  border-top:1px solid #553D2C;
  text-align: justify;
}



.iso {
   font-family: verdana;
   color: #39170C;
   font-size: 13px;
   font-weight: bold;

}

.sahko {
   position: absolute;
   left:163px; 
   top:2px;
   z-index:25;
   text-align: justify;

}

#teksti {
  position: absolute;
  left:337px; 
  top:278px;
  z-index:21;

}


#otsikko {
  position: absolute;
  left:122px; 
  top:30px;
  z-index:11;

}


#vasen {
  position: absolute;
  left:535px; 
  top:30px;
  z-index:11;

}

#oikea {
  position: absolute;
  left:136px; 
  top:213px;
  z-index:9;

}

#yla {
  position: absolute;
  left:135px; 
  top:12px;
  z-index:4;

}


#linkki {
  position: absolute;
  left:140px; 
  top:260px;
  z-index:22;

}

#korjaus {
  position: absolute;
  left:112px; 
  top:0px;
  z-index:3;

}

p{ 
  background: #714936;
  color: #ddd9d5; 
  text-decoration: none;
  font-family:verdana;
  font-size:11px;
  line-height:20px;
  letter-spacing:0px;
  padding:10px;
  list-style:none;
  text-align: justify;


}

































































































































































































































































































































































































































































































































